(]ROMWELL JOCKEY CLUB RACE MEETING. ———♦ Friday and Saturday, 26th and 27th December, 1873. . ■' — ♦. ; . — r'.'•[; ■..,.'. STEW A EDS:: Messrs J. B. LAKE Messrs DAVID A. JOLLY I. LOUGHNAN 'f ROBERT KIDD JAMES COWAN GEORGE M. STARKEY HANDICAPPER: Mr JOHN WRIGHTSON. ' JUDGE : Mr JAMES TAYLOR. CLERK! OF THE COURSE : Mr OWEN PIERCE. STARTER : Mr JAMES DAWKINS. FIRST DAY. , SECOND DAY.
MAIDEN PLATE of 30 sovs. For.horses that have never won an advertised prize of over 25 sovs. Weight for age. Distance, one mile and a half. Entrance, £2 2s. GRAND STAND HANDICAP of 60 sovs. Distance, one mile and a half. Nomination, £1 Is.; acceptance, £2 2s. MINERS' PURSE of 35 sovs. For all untrained horses that have never won an advertised prize of over 15 sovs. Distance, f mile heats. Entrance, 20s. No weight less than lOst. Post entry. FLYING HANDICAP of 40 sovs. Distance, one mile. Nomination, £1 Is.; accep : tance, £1 la. Winner of Grand Stand Handi; cap to carry 71hs penalty. : •■ SELLING STAKES of 25 sovs. ■ ■Entrance, 30s. Weight for age. The winner to be sold by auction immediately after the race, and any surplus to go to the race fund. The winr ner to be sold for £25 : if entered to he sold for £2O, allowed 71bs; for £ls, allowed 141bs ; for £lO, allowed 211bs. Distance, one mile. -.
Nominations for Grand Stand and Flying Handicaps to be mide on sth December, at 8 p.m. Weight* to be declared in Cromwell. Argus of 9th and. Otago Dally Times of 10th.. Acceptances to be handed in at or before 8 p.m. on December 24. -.'•.', Nominations for Jockey Club Handicapto be made on December 5. Weights to be declared on 26th, and acceptances to be received up till 10 a.m. on 27th December. General Entries will be received up till 8 p.m. on 24th December.
Mares and geldmgs allowed 31bs. No entries will be received for any of'the above races except on this condition : That all disputes, claims, and objections arising out of the racing shall be decided by the Stewards, or whom they may appoint. Their decision upon all points connected with the carrying out of the programme shall be final. No person shall be allowed to enter or run a horse for any race in this programme, post entry races excepted, unless the latter be qualified as the bona fide property of a subscriber of not less than £3 3s. to the race fund. Entries will be received by the Secretary before 8 p.mi on the 24th December, entrance money enclosed, with name, age, and pedigree pROMWELL KILWINNING U LODGE (S.C.)
